The Supreme Court has confirmed the qualify president-elect, Bola Ahmed Tinubu, to run for presidential election held on 25 February.

Tje Supreme Court, in a unanimous of five-member panel decision, on Friday, held that an appeal resistance People Democracy Party (PDP), stand to challenge the legality of Bola Tinubu candidateship, failed merit.

PDP had in the appeal marked: SC/CV/501/2023, desired Tinubu’s disqualification on the suit of vice-presidential candidates, senator Kashim Shettima, that run two position ahead the 2023 general elections.

The court was told that Kashim Shettima was nominated twice, both for senatorial seat and vice president-elect.

PDP advocate that Kashim Shettima was nominated twice, was in comprehensive contravention of the provisions of section 29 (1), 33, 35 and 84 (1)(2) of the electoral act, 2022, as amended.
